In average, 77% of full-time first-time beginning undergraduate students (freshmen) have received grants and/or scholarships at Colleges in Sioux Falls, South Dakota . The average financial aid amount received is $12,569. For all undergraduate students, 52.17% received grants/scholarship and the average aid amount is $7,180
The average tuition & fees for the schools is $7,650 for state residents and $14,438 for out-of-state students. The average cost of attendance (COA) including tuition & fees, book & supplies, and living costs for Colleges in Sioux Falls, South Dakota is $29,960 and, after receiving financial aid, the actual cost is down to $17,392.

Financial Aid Comparison Between Colleges in Sioux Falls, South Dakota
| School Name | Tuition & Fees |
Beginning Undergraduate Students (Freshmen) | All Undergraduate Students |
Percent Receiving Aid | Average Amounts | Percent Receiving Aid | Average Amounts |
|
Augustana UniversitySioux Falls, SD | $39,190 | 100.00% | $27,920 | 96.00% | $23,837 |
|
Avera McKennan Hospital School of Radiologic TechnologySioux Falls, SD | $2,600 | - | - | 4.00% | $1,250 |
|
Sanford Medical CenterSioux Falls, SD | $2,750 | - | - | 11.00% | $833 |
|
Southeast Technical CollegeSioux Falls, SD | $7,650 ($7,650) | 61.00% | $5,456 | 56.00% | $3,161 |
|
Stewart SchoolSioux Falls, SD | $13,700 | 46.00% | $4,781 | 49.00% | $4,035 |
|
University of Sioux FallsSioux Falls, SD | $20,740 | 100.00% | $12,117 | 97.00% | $9,961 |
---|
| Average | $14,438 ($7,650) | 77% | $12,569 |
52% | $7,180 |
*The tuition data is updated with academic year 2023-2024 data from IPEDS (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System) (Last Update: September 25, 2023). The financial aid information is based on the IPEDS data for the academic year 2022-2023.
